English study abroad programs


If you are serious about becoming (a) _______________ in English, there is no better way to spend your
time and money than on an English study abroad program. Living in full (b) _______________ and
practising all day every day is guaranteed to be more (c) _______________ than textbooks, language
courses, or pen pals could ever be. Our English study abroad programs combine language courses,
5 every day activities, and free time during which you’ll (d) _______________ English with your new
friends and with (e) _______________. Why waste time studying in a slow and (f) _______________
way? Get in touch with us so we can talk about our English study abroad programs.
